- which piece of glassware will give you a more accurate measure of liquid: the graduated cylinder, the erlenmeyer flask, or the beaker? (5 pts.)
Brief Explanations
To determine which glassware is more accurate, we analyze the % error values. A lower % error indicates higher accuracy. From the table, the Erlenmeyer flask has a % error of ~3.1% and the beaker has 7.5%. Graduated cylinders are designed for precise volume measurement, with typical % error lower than flasks and beakers (which are for holding/mixing, not precise measurement). So the graduated cylinder is more accurate.
